What is Rental Car Insurance?
Jump Tag Icon

Rental Car Insurance is a short-term insurance policy which will cover your financial loss if the rented vehicle is damaged, stolen, or if you are at fault for causing injury and/or damage to others while driving the vehicle. In contrast to your usual auto insurance, the coverage is limited to cars that you rent, regardless of whether it is for a vacation, business trip, or simply a short period.

The insurance normally covers a variety of costs such as those related to the repairs after an accident, theft of the car, damages to the property of a third party, and bodily injury liability. In certain cases, some policies may also provide an option to be protected against very high deductibles imposed by rental firms. Since in most cases, rental contracts stipulate that the renter is held responsible for any damage that occurs during the rental period, thus the policy acts as a buffer for the renter in case of unexpected expenses and even relaxes the mind when the keys are given to you for the drive.

Types of coverages offered in rental car insurance
Jump Tag Icon

1. Collision Damage Waiver (CDW)
Jump Tag Icon

As the name suggests, Collision Damage Waiver will cover you against damages to the car. Note that CDW covers only bodywork damage and it doesn’t cover other parts such as windshield, tyres, battery, interior damage and engine/gearbox. Damages to the car due to reckless driving/driving under the influence of alcohol are also not covered.

2. Theft Protection
Jump Tag Icon

If the rented car gets stolen, then the theft protection cover will make sure that you won’t have to pay any money to the rental company. Theft protection also covers damages to the car that occurs in an attempt of stealing.

3. Third-Party Liability
Jump Tag Icon

The third-party car insurance policy will cover damages caused to third-party property/life while driving a rented car. However, if you were found breaking the rules and regulations in such situations, then this coverage will not be applicable.

Does comprehensive car insurance provide coverage for rental cars?
Jump Tag Icon

No, generally a comprehensive car insurance policy will not cover rental cars as standard. Comprehensive insurance primarily covers your own vehicle against risks such as accidents, theft, fire, and natural disasters, as well as third-party liability.

Rental cars are handled differently, though. As they are not your insured vehicle, rental cars normally require a separate rental car insurance. This is a short-term cover that applies only to the possibility of damage, theft, or third-party liability while driving a rental vehicle.

It is possible that your insurer will offer you the option to add rental car coverage as an add-on or extension. Nevertheless, it's better to get rental car insurance separately if you rent cars regularly to be fully protected.

Significance of Car Rental Insurance Cover:
Jump Tag Icon

When you rent out a car, you are responsible for damages caused to the vehicle, and that’s why the car hire insurance cover is such a critical aspect of renting a vehicle. Rental car insurance will cover you against damages, theft and also damages to third-party property/life. Below are the benefits of rental car insurance coverage:

  • Super Collision Damage Waiver (SCDW): CDC only covers damages to the bodywork of the car, while the Super Collision Damage Waiver covers several additional parts of the vehicle. SCDW gives you peace of mind, even if the rental car is damaged very badly.

  • Personal Accident Insurance (PAI): If you or any occupants of the rented car gets injured, the Personal Accident Insurance cover will pay out the medical expenses incurred.

  • Uninsured Motorist Protection (UMP): If you are involved in an accident, and the driver of the other car is not insured, the Uninsured Motorist Protection will cover damages/injuries.

  • Supplemental Liability Insurance (SLI): The Supplemental Liability Insurance will increase the maximum amount paid by Third-Party liability coverage.

  • Roadside Assistance Cover: The RSA (Roadside Assistance) cover will come in handy if the rented car breaks down. You will be assisted if the car runs out of fuel, suffers a puncture or completely breaks down.

  • Full Protection: As the name suggests, it is the combination of all the covers which are mentioned above. It covers damage/theft, repair costs, RSA charges and other costs involved in the process of claim.

Frequently Asked Questions on Insurance for Rental Cars
Jump Tag Icon

FAQs

Icon

How do I purchase rental insurance?

When you rent a car from any of the reputed companies, they also offer you the rental insurance covers. You can purchase the covers from the rental company depending on how many days you are renting the car. Usually, the coverage is provided by insurance companies.

I am renting a car. Do I need extra insurance?

Yes, if you are renting a car, you need insurance which covers accidental damage. Usually, the car rental company will provide you with an accidental damage coverage policy. On the other hand, if you have personal car insurance with accidental coverage, then it will also extend to the rented car.

Can I rent a car with my personal insurance?

Yes, you can. But you need to have comprehensive insurance which provides liability coverage for your car. This coverage will also extend to the rented car.

Is car rental insurance covered by my credit card?

Usually, a credit card will provide Collision Damage Waiver cover, and some credit cards even cover loss of business and compensate the company for the time the car has been out of operation.

Is collision damage waiver necessary in rental car insurance?

If you already have an insurance/credit card which provides cover against damages for rental cars then CDW cover is not required. But if you don’t have a personal cover, then you might have to buy such rental car cover from the rental company.

Somebody scratched the rental car while it was parked. Does Collision Damage Waiver cover such damages?

Yes, Collision Damage Waiver covers damages to the body of the rented car.
